数据进入数据库叫什么

worktile 其他 4

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据进入数据库的过程通常被称为数据插入或数据写入。数据插入是指将数据从外部来源(如文件、网络等)导入到数据库中的操作。在数据库管理系统(DBMS)中,通常使用SQL(结构化查询语言)来执行数据插入操作。

    数据插入的过程可以通过以下几个步骤来描述:

    1. 连接数据库:首先,需要建立与数据库的连接。这可以通过DBMS提供的连接函数或API来实现。连接成功后,可以使用数据库提供的功能来执行后续操作。

    2. 创建插入语句:接下来,需要创建一个SQL插入语句。插入语句通常使用INSERT INTO语句来指定要插入数据的表名和要插入的数据值。可以根据表的结构和要插入的数据来构建插入语句。

    3. 执行插入操作:一旦插入语句准备就绪,可以使用DBMS提供的执行函数或API来执行插入操作。DBMS会将数据按照指定的表结构插入到数据库中的相应位置。

    4. 处理插入结果:插入操作完成后,可以通过DBMS返回的结果来判断插入是否成功。通常,DBMS会返回一个表示插入成功或失败的结果代码。

    需要注意的是,数据插入操作可能需要满足一些约束条件,如数据类型匹配、唯一性约束等。如果插入的数据与表的定义不符或违反了约束条件,插入操作可能会失败并返回相应的错误信息。

    总之,数据进入数据库的过程可以简单地描述为连接数据库、创建插入语句、执行插入操作和处理插入结果。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据进入数据库的过程通常称为数据插入(Data Insertion)或数据导入(Data Import)。这是指将数据从外部源(例如文件、另一个数据库或应用程序)导入到数据库表中的操作。

    以下是关于数据进入数据库的一些重要信息:

    1. 数据源:数据进入数据库的来源可以是多种形式,包括文件(如CSV、Excel、JSON、XML等)、其他数据库、应用程序接口(API)或用户输入等。数据源的选择取决于数据的类型和格式以及系统的要求。

    2. 数据格式转换:在将数据导入数据库之前,通常需要对数据进行格式转换。这是因为不同的数据源可能使用不同的数据格式或结构。例如,将CSV文件中的数据转换为数据库表中的行和列格式。

    3. 数据验证和清洗:在插入数据之前,通常需要对数据进行验证和清洗。数据验证是确保数据符合预定义规则和约束的过程,例如数据类型、长度、唯一性等。数据清洗是指识别和修复数据中的错误、缺失或重复项。

    4. 插入方法:将数据插入数据库的方法有多种。最常用的方法是使用SQL(Structured Query Language)语句,例如INSERT INTO语句。这允许开发人员明确指定要插入的表和字段以及要插入的值。除了SQL,还可以使用数据库管理工具或编程语言中的API进行数据插入。

    5. 并发和事务处理:在高并发环境下,多个用户同时向数据库插入数据可能会导致冲突和数据不一致。为了解决这个问题,数据库系统提供了事务处理机制。事务是一组操作的逻辑单元,要么全部成功,要么全部失败。通过使用事务,可以确保数据的一致性和完整性。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据进入数据库的过程一般称为数据插入或数据导入。

    数据插入是指将数据从外部源或其他系统导入到数据库中的过程。在数据库中,数据插入可以通过多种方式进行,包括手动插入、使用SQL语句插入、使用ETL工具插入等。

    下面将详细介绍几种常见的数据插入方法和操作流程:

    一、手动插入数据

    手动插入数据是最简单的一种方法,适用于数据量较小的情况。

    1. 打开数据库管理工具,如MySQL Workbench、Navicat等。

    2. 连接到目标数据库。

    3. 打开目标表,点击“插入数据”或“新建行”按钮。

    4. 在弹出的窗口中,填写要插入的数据。

    5. 点击“保存”或“确认”按钮,数据将被插入到数据库中。

    二、使用SQL语句插入数据

    使用SQL语句插入数据是一种常用的方法,适用于数据量较大或需要批量插入的情况。

    1. 打开数据库管理工具,如MySQL Workbench、Navicat等。

    2. 连接到目标数据库。

    3. 打开SQL编辑器,编写插入语句。语法如下:

    INSERT INTO 表名 (列1, 列2, 列3, ...) VALUES (值1, 值2, 值3, ...);
    
    1. 将需要插入的数据填写到VALUES子句中。

    2. 执行SQL语句,数据将被插入到数据库中。

    三、使用ETL工具插入数据

    ETL(Extract-Transform-Load)工具是一种专门用于数据抽取、转换和加载的工具,适用于数据量较大或需要对数据进行处理的情况。

    1. 安装和配置ETL工具,如Kettle、Informatica等。

    2. 连接到目标数据库。

    3. 创建一个数据源,指定数据源的类型和连接信息。

    4. 创建一个数据目标,指定数据目标的类型和连接信息。

    5. 定义数据转换的规则和流程,包括数据抽取、数据清洗、数据转换等。

    6. 执行数据转换任务,数据将被抽取、转换和加载到目标数据库中。

    总结:

    数据进入数据库的过程称为数据插入或数据导入,常见的方法包括手动插入、使用SQL语句插入和使用ETL工具插入。选择合适的插入方法取决于数据量、数据来源和数据处理需求。无论使用哪种方法,都需要连接到目标数据库,并按照相应的操作流程进行插入操作。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部